What Is Stamped Concrete?
Stamped concrete is poured concrete textured and imprinted with patterns before it fully sets, combined with integral color or surface-applied color hardeners and antiquing release agents to create realistic multi-tonal appearances that closely mimic premium paving materials. The result delivers the aesthetic of natural stone or brick with the structural durability of poured concrete — and at a fraction of the installed cost of genuine materials in Farmington Hills.

Michigan-Specific Specifications for Farmington Hills Stamped Concrete
Air-Entrained Concrete Mixes
Every stamped concrete pour in Farmington Hills uses air-entrained concrete — mandatory for freeze-thaw resistance in Oakland County. Air entrainment is specified at the batch plant level, not added on-site, ensuring consistent air content throughout the slab.
Proper Joint Placement
Control joints in stamped concrete require careful placement that aligns with the pattern to minimize visual disruption while directing shrinkage cracking to managed locations. Our craftsmen plan joint layout as part of the pattern design process.
UV-Stable Acrylic Sealers
We apply UV-stable acrylic sealers that maintain color vibrancy through Michigan’s seasonal UV exposure cycles. Sealers are renewed every 2 to 3 years for driveways and pool decks and every 3 to 4 years for covered or shaded patios.

Comparing Stamped Concrete to Pavers in Farmington Hills
Interlocking pavers are the main alternative to stamped concrete for Farmington Hills patios and driveway entries. Pavers are installed as individual units on a sand-set base — when Farmington Hills’ frost heave occurs, individual paver units shift, tilt, and separate at joints. Releveling a settled paver patio requires removing, regrading, and reinstalling affected sections — a significant recurring maintenance cost in Oakland County’s frost-active environment.
A properly designed stamped concrete slab moves as a unit rather than as individual pieces. Control joints direct cracking to managed, inconspicuous locations. While concrete can crack, an isolated sealed crack is far less disruptive and expensive to address than the progressive joint degradation and unit heaving that paver systems experience in Michigan winters. For most Farmington Hills homeowners evaluating stamped concrete versus pavers, stamped concrete delivers superior long-term performance at lower lifecycle cost in Oakland County’s climate.
Stamped Concrete for Farmington Hills Pool Decks
Pool surrounds are one of the most demanding applications for stamped concrete in Farmington Hills — exposed to pool chemicals, wet barefoot traffic, UV radiation, and Michigan’s freeze-thaw seasons simultaneously. We specify anti-skid sealer additives for all pool deck applications and design drainage slope to move water efficiently off the surface and away from pool equipment. Travertine and flagstone patterns in lighter base colors are the most popular Farmington Hills pool deck choices — replicating natural stone aesthetics while reflecting more solar heat than darker surface materials, keeping pool deck temperatures more comfortable during Michigan’s warm-season peak hours.
